Transaction 4961ce2509879113b0010bcf59525b51ccbae41ccfaacd7739d3d71c159cbf9a

1 Input
2 Outputs
  • 4961ce2509879113b0010bcf59525b51ccbae41ccfaacd7739d3d71c159cbf9a:0
  • value  235878
    address  3HyobTXzNtDmLQPY3Bpe7UtpkVXoEZ18W1
  • 4961ce2509879113b0010bcf59525b51ccbae41ccfaacd7739d3d71c159cbf9a:1
  • value  1574567393
    address  3M7VGp7ZHXBHemeghC5pJbRvZTUz2CBezm